Human Resources - (ANSWER)The activities that center on the attraction and development of high-
quality employees.
Human Capital - (ANSWER)The economic value of the knowledge, experience, skills, and capabilities of
employees.
Social Capital - (ANSWER)The connections between individuals and entities that can be economically
valuable.
Job Analysis - (ANSWER)The process of gathering detailed information about the various jobs within the
organization.
Job Design - (ANSWER)The process of defining or redefining jobs within the organization.
Job Description - (ANSWER)A summary of the tasks, duties, and responsibilities that are associated with
a particular job.
Job Specification - (ANSWER)An outline of minimum qualifications that a potential employee must
possess to be successful at that job in terms of the knowledge, skills, abilities, and other characteristics.
Forecasting - (ANSWER)the process of predicting both our labor demand and labor supply for the
different jobs in an organization.
Recruiting - (ANSWER)The process of finding and attracting new employees.
internal recruiting - (ANSWER)using existing employees to fill vacancies within the organization.
Benefits of internal recruiting - (ANSWER)Knowledge of the employee's current performance, enhanced
loyalty from the opportunity to advance from within, lower cost, less time consuming, and consistency
in the workplace.

Drawbacks from Internal Recruiting - (ANSWER)creating another opening by moving people around,
limiting your pool of options, and not gaining a unique perspective someone from outside the
organization could offer.
external recruiting - (ANSWER)The process of finding and attracting potential employees from outside
the organization.
benefits of external recruiting - (ANSWER)-new employees have new ideas, perspectives, and ways of
doing things
-useful when internal candidates can't fill positions
Drawbacks of external recruiting - (ANSWER)-motivational problems in organization
-more expensive
-time consuming
Initial process of hiring - (ANSWER)Determine whether or not each of our applicants meets the basic
minimum requirements for the job.
Substantive process of hiring - (ANSWER)Candidates are subjected to a number of selection methods in
an attempt to rank order or distinguish them from all of the other candidates.
Discretionary process of hiring - (ANSWER)Because employment is contingent upon the successful
completion of these last steps. Some companies may require drug testing. Others may run a final
background check just to make sure you are who you say you are and haven't done anything bad
enough to warrant you un-hirable.
Structured interview - (ANSWER)A standardized process in which candidates are evaluated based based
on a pre-determined list of questions that are asked of all candidates
